Applications
Used in absorption liquids on a technical scale for removing acid components such as carbon dioxide and hydrogen sulfide from gases. 4-Methyl-L-phenylalanine are used in buffers to maintain the pH of aqueous liquids at a constant level.
Solubility
Sparingly soluble (0.014 g/L) (25°C).
Notes
Store in cool place. Keep container tightly closed in a dry and well-ventilated place. Store away from strong oxidizing agents.
